Claire von Glümer

Summary

Claire von Glümer is a human[1]. Her place of birth was Blankenburg[2]. She was born on October 18, 1825[3]. She passed away in Blasewitz[4]. She died on May 20, 1906[5]. She worked as a translator[6], writer[7], and travel writer[8].
